What is L-Theanine?

L-Theanine is an amino acid primarily found in tea leaves, particularly in green tea. It is renowned for its calming effects and is often used to promote relaxation without inducing drowsiness. Research suggests that L-Theanine can enhance the production of neurotransmitters such as dopamine and serotonin, which play a crucial role in mood regulation and mental clarity.

Benefits of L-Theanine

1. Reduces Stress and Anxiety: L-Theanine may help decrease levels of stress hormones and promote a state of calmness, making it beneficial for individuals dealing with anxiety.
2. Improves Focus and Attention: Many users report enhanced cognitive function when taking L-Theanine, making it a popular choice among students and professionals.
3. Promotes Better Sleep: While it doesn’t act as a sedative, L-Theanine can improve sleep quality by promoting relaxation, making it easier to fall asleep and stay asleep.

What is Magnesium Malate?

Magnesium Malate is a compound formed from magnesium and malic acid. Magnesium is a vital mineral that supports numerous bodily functions, including muscle and nerve function, blood sugar control, and blood pressure regulation. Malic acid is found in many fruits and is known for its role in energy production.

Benefits of Magnesium Malate

1. Supports Energy Production: Magnesium Malate is involved in the Krebs cycle, which is essential for converting food into energy, helping combat fatigue.
2. Muscle Relaxation: This compound can help alleviate muscle tension and cramps, making it popular among athletes and those with physically demanding lifestyles.
3. Enhances Mood: Magnesium is known to play a role in mood regulation, and studies have linked adequate magnesium levels to lower rates of depression and anxiety.

What is Iron Gluconate?

Iron gluconate is a compound formed by combining iron with gluconic acid, resulting in a soluble and bioavailable form of iron. It is often preferred in medical settings due to its relatively low incidence of gastrointestinal side effects compared to other iron supplements, such as ferrous sulfate. Iron gluconate is available in various forms, including tablets, capsules, and injectable solutions, making it a versatile option for individuals with different needs.

Benefits of Iron Gluconate

1. Effective Treatment for Anemia: Iron gluconate is commonly used to treat iron deficiency anemia, a condition characterized by a lack of healthy red blood cells due to insufficient iron levels. By replenishing iron stores, it helps improve hemoglobin levels and overall energy.

2. Better Tolerance: One of the significant advantages of iron gluconate over other iron supplements is its better gastrointestinal tolerance. Many people experience fewer side effects, such as constipation, nausea, and abdominal discomfort, when using iron gluconate.

3. Supports Overall Health: Adequate iron levels are vital for overall health, as iron is involved in various metabolic processes. It supports immune function, cognitive development, and muscle metabolism.

Uses of Iron Gluconate

Iron gluconate is primarily used in the following situations:

– Anemia Treatment: It is often prescribed for individuals diagnosed with iron deficiency anemia, including pregnant women, vegetarians, and those with chronic blood loss.

– Iron Supplementation: For those at risk of iron deficiency, such as athletes or individuals with certain dietary restrictions, iron gluconate can be an effective preventive measure.

– Post-Surgical Recovery: Patients recovering from surgery may require additional iron to support healing and increased red blood cell production.

Dosage and Administration

The appropriate dosage of iron gluconate varies depending on age, sex, and specific health needs. Typically, adults may be advised to take between 240 mg to 300 mg of iron gluconate per day, divided into two or three doses. It’s crucial to follow a healthcare provider’s recommendations to avoid the risk of iron overload.

Considerations and Side Effects

While iron gluconate is generally well-tolerated, some individuals may still experience mild side effects, including:

– Gastrointestinal discomfort
– Nausea or vomiting
– Diarrhea or constipation

It is essential to take iron gluconate with food to minimize these side effects. Additionally, individuals should avoid taking it with calcium-rich foods or supplements, as calcium can inhibit iron absorption.

What is Omeprazole?

Omeprazole is a proton pump inhibitor (PPI) commonly prescribed for conditions related to excessive stomach acid, such as g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D), peptic ulcers, and Zollinger-Ellison syndrome. By inhibiting the proton pumps in the stomach lining, omeprazole effectively reduces the production of gastric acid, providing relief from heartburn and allowing healing of the esophagus and stomach lining.

Common Uses of Omeprazole
– Treatment of GERD: Helps manage symptoms of acid reflux.
– Peptic Ulcer Treatment: Assists in the healing of ulcers by reducing stomach acid.
– Prevention of Ulcers: Often prescribed for patients taking NSAIDs to reduce the risk of ulcer formation.

What is Calcium Citrate?

Calcium citrate is a dietary supplement that provides calcium in a form that is easily absorbed by the body, making it a popular choice for those looking to support bone health. It is often recommended for individuals who may not get enough calcium from their diet or for those at risk of osteoporosis.

Benefits of Calcium Citrate
– Bone Health: Supports the development and maintenance of strong bones.
– Improved Absorption: Can be taken on an empty stomach, making it more convenient for some users.
– Gentle on the Stomach: Less likely to cause gastrointestinal discomfort compared to other forms of calcium.

The Interaction Between Omeprazole and Calcium Citrate

One critical aspect to consider is how omeprazole can affect calcium absorption, particularly calcium citrate. Since omeprazole reduces stomach acidity, it can potentially interfere with the absorption of certain nutrients, including calcium. However, calcium citrate is unique in that it does not require an acidic environment for optimal absorption, making it a suitable option for those taking PPIs like omeprazole.

Key Points to Consider
– Calcium Absorption: While calcium carbonate may be less effective when taken alongside PPIs, calcium citrate remains a viable option.
– Supplement Timing: It may be beneficial to space out the administration of omeprazole and calcium citrate to enhance absorption, although this isn’t always necessary.

What is Zinc?

Zinc is a vital nutrient that supports immune function, protein synthesis, wound healing, DNA synthesis, and cell division. It is found in a variety of foods, including meat, shellfish, legumes, seeds, nuts, dairy products, and whole grains. However, some individuals may not get enough zinc from their diet, which is where dietary supplements come into play.

Why Take Zinc Dietary Supplements?

1. Boosting Immune System

Zinc is well-known for its ability to strengthen the immune system. It plays a crucial role in the development and function of immune cells, helping the body fight off infections and illnesses. Supplementing with zinc can be particularly beneficial during cold and flu season, as it may reduce the duration and severity of symptoms.

2. Promoting Wound Healing

Zinc is essential for skin health and plays a key role in wound healing. It helps maintain the integrity of the skin and mucosal membranes. Studies have shown that adequate zinc levels can accelerate the healing process of wounds and reduce inflammation.

3. Supporting Healthy Growth and Development

For children and adolescents, zinc is critical for growth and development. It aids in the production of hormones and supports proper cell growth and division. Insufficient zinc intake can lead to growth delays and developmental issues.

4. Enhancing Cognitive Function

Zinc is involved in various brain functions, including memory and cognition. Some studies suggest that zinc supplementation may improve cognitive performance and reduce the risk of age-related cognitive decline. This makes it an essential nutrient for people of all ages.

5. Improving Mood and Reducing Anxiety

Zinc may also play a role in mental health. Research indicates that zinc deficiency is linked to increased anxiety and depression. Supplementing with zinc can help improve mood and alleviate symptoms of these mental health issues.

6. Supporting Reproductive Health

Zinc is vital for reproductive health in both men and women. In men, zinc is crucial for testosterone production and sperm health. In women, it supports ovarian function and may help regulate menstrual cycles.

How to Take Zinc Dietary Supplements

When considering zinc supplements, it’s essential to choose the right form and dosage. Zinc supplements are available in various forms, including zinc gluconate, zinc citrate, and zinc picolinate. The recommended dietary allowance (RDA) for zinc varies by age, gender, and life stage, so it’s best to consult with a healthcare professional to determine the right dosage for your needs.

Potential Side Effects

While zinc is generally safe when taken as directed, excessive intake can lead to adverse effects such as nausea, diarrhea, and headaches. Long-term high doses may also interfere with the absorption of other essential minerals, such as copper.

What is Ferrous Gluconate?

Ferrous gluconate is a type of iron supplement that contains iron in the form of gluconate. This form of iron is often preferred for its high bioavailability, meaning it is easily absorbed by the body. Each tablet typically contains 125 mg of ferrous gluconate, which is equivalent to approximately 27 mg of elemental iron, making it an effective option for those looking to boost their iron intake.

Benefits of Ferrous Gluconate 125 mg

1. Prevention of Iron Deficiency Anemia: One of the primary uses of ferrous gluconate is to prevent and treat iron deficiency anemia. Individuals who are pregnant, menstruating, or have a diet low in iron may benefit from this supplement.

2. Improved Energy Levels: Adequate iron levels are essential for the production of hemoglobin, the protein in red blood cells that carries oxygen throughout the body. By boosting iron levels, ferrous gluconate can help improve energy levels and reduce fatigue.

3. Supports Immune Function: Iron plays a role in maintaining a healthy immune system. By ensuring sufficient iron intake, ferrous gluconate can help support your body’s natural defenses against illness.

4. Promotes Healthy Pregnancy: Pregnant women often require additional iron to support the growing fetus. Ferrous gluconate can be an effective way to meet these increased iron demands and promote a healthy pregnancy.

How to Use Ferrous Gluconate 125 mg

Ferrous gluconate is typically taken orally, and the recommended dosage may vary based on individual needs and health conditions. It is essential to follow the dosage instructions provided by your healthcare provider or those on the product label.

For optimal absorption, it is advisable to take ferrous gluconate with vitamin C, as this vitamin enhances iron absorption. Conversely, avoid taking it with calcium, dairy products, or antacids, which can inhibit iron absorption.

Possible Side Effects and Considerations

While ferrous gluconate is generally well-tolerated, some individuals may experience side effects, including:

– Gastrointestinal discomfort
– Nausea
– Constipation or diarrhea
– Dark stools
